About this property

Hillside Hideaway by Buffalo Mountain Getaway

Summary:

Experience a one-of-a-kind escape in this charming 1920's rustic cabin. The moment you step inside, you'll feel like you've been transported back in time. This cozy cabin offers all the comforts of home, with its comfortable furniture, clean and fresh linens, and fully stocked kitchen. And just a short drive away from the famous Blue Ridge Parkway, it's the perfect base for all your mountain adventures.



The Space:

What sets this cabin apart is its unique character and history. The creaky wood floors and original lead glass windows bring an old-world charm to the space. You can gather around the large stone fireplace in the living room or relax on the wraparound porch with a picturesque view of the historic Cockram Mill pond. Fun fact: this pond was once circled by the Dan River Queen.



Every detail has been carefully considered to ensure your stay is nothing short of perfect. The floors and wood walls are original, giving this home a truly authentic feel. And with new appliances, dishes, and fluffy towels, you'll have all the modern comforts you need. The fully stocked kitchen has service for eight and the dining room table can comfortably seat six to eight guests.



Guest Access:

You'll have the cabin all to yourself.



The Neighborhood:

Rural area with woods to explore, pond to swim and fish and a porch to relax.



Other Things to Note:

Verizon has decent cell service, but AT&T DOES NOT.

Also, our local internet provider, Century Link, can sometimes be finicky. If that happens, we can send a link to help reset it. WE HATE IT, but it's all that is available in our area.



Interaction with Guests:

We have security cameras outside that are in use to monitor wildlife and visitors in the area to our pond. We will give you full privacy and will be just a phone call away if you need us.

About the area

Meadows Of Dan

Located in Meadows Of Dan, this cabin is in a rural area and on the waterfront. Fred Clifton Park and Buffalo Mountain State Natural Area Preserve reflect the area's natural beauty and area attractions include Nancy's Candy Company and Jacksonville Center. Discover the area's water adventures with nearby fishing, or enjoy the great outdoors with cycling and mountain climbing.
